I'm not sure there are many "base" Kirkhams out there. Ron's 289 FIA at $75,000 is about the cheapest presently on the market and I sincerely doubt that he will take your "base" amount. I think if you could find a "base" 427 Kirkham, then $75,000 is a pretty good figure to use.
As I mentioned about the stainless steel frame, IMHO, the supercharger adds nothing for me. Webers? Yes. Turkey pan and carb? Yes. But that's me.
